JUDGMENT OF THE COURT
The late Isaac Lugonzo (“the deceased”) returned to his home in Muthaiga, Nairobi from work at about 6.30 pm on 21st March, 1996. After spending some time with his family he left for Muthaiga Golf Club in his motor vehicle registration no. KWE 642 returning again at about 9.00 pm. Before he could drive through his gate, he was attacked by people who had followed his car. The robbers shot him, and quickly disappeared with his motor vehicle, his watch and an umbrella. The watchman heard the commotion, ran to the house, alerted the deceased’s wife, and together with her, and two cooks approached the gate where they found the deceased lying on the ground bleeding profusely. The deceased’s wife reported the matter to the Muthaiga Police Station, and rushed the deceased to the Aga Khan Hospital where he was pronounced dead at about 11.00 pm on the same day.
